1.jQuery如何获取元素
jQuery的基本设计思想和主要用法,就是"选择网页的某些元素,并对其元素进行操作"
css选择器
$(document)//选择整个文档对象
$('#myID')//选择id为myID的网页元素
$('div.myClass')//选择class为myClass的div元素
$('input[name=first]')//选择name属性等于first的input元素
jQuery特有的表达式、
$('a:first')
$('tr:odd')//选择tr里的奇数行
$('#myForm: input')
$('div:visible')//选择可见的div
$('div:animated')//选择当前处于动画状态的div元素
2.jQuery的链式操作时怎么样的
选择网页元素并对其一系列操作,并且所有操作可以连接在一起,以链条的形式写出
$('div').find('h3').eq(2).html('Hello')
此外,jQuery还提供了end()方法,可以使结果集后退一步
3.jQuery如何创建元素
直接把新元素直接传入jQuery的构造函数就行了;
$('ul').append('<li>list item</li>')
4.jQuery如何移动元素
一共有四对
.insertAfter()和.after()
.insertBefor()和..before()
.appendTo()和.append()
.prependTo和。prepend()
第一种方法式使用insertAfter(),把div元素放在p元素后面
$('div').insertAfter($('p'));
第二中是将p元素放在div前面
$('p').after($('div'))
5.jQuery如何修改元素的属性
$('div').attr(class)//修改div元素,属性为class的值